lith·o·car·pus \ˌlithəˈkärpəs, -kȧp-\ noun Usage: capitalized Etymology: New Latin, from lith- + -carpus : a large genus of chiefly Asiatic evergreen trees (family Fagaceae) differing from Quercus mainly in the erect staminate catkins — see oak, tanbark oak |
